Material Composition & Design
Complete Cursive Alphabet: The set includes all 26 lower-case letters in cursive form, meticulously laser-cut from fine-grit sandpaper.
Color-Coded Grammar Instruction: Following Montessori conventions, consonants are mounted on pink wooden boards and vowels are mounted on blue wooden boards. An extra letter ‘y’ (which can function as both) is included on a blue board for teaching flexibility.
Ergonomic & Durable Construction: Each solid wood board features a smooth, rounded edge for safe handling. The boards are designed to be easily held and traced by small hands, promoting focused, independent work.
Core Educational Purpose & Unique Advantage of Cursive
This material is designed for a child's first formal introduction to written symbols, with cursive offering distinct developmental advantages:
Enhances Phonemic Awareness: The connected strokes of cursive mirror the seamless, connected flow of sounds in spoken words, making it easier for children to perceive and analyze word composition phonetically.
Builds Muscular & Visual Memory: Tracing the continuous sandpaper path with the fingertips creates a powerful, unified motor memory for the entire letter shape. This kinesthetic experience directly prepares the hand for the fluid motion of cursive writing, eliminating the start-stop confusion often associated with print.
Direct Preparation for Writing and Reading: The material bridges the gap between sound and symbol. By tracing a letter while voicing its sound, the child unites auditory, visual, and tactile senses, laying a concrete foundation for both encoding (spelling/writing) and decoding (reading).
The Learning Process
A guide presents one sound at a time, demonstrating the three-period lesson while tracing the letter in the exact direction and flow it is written. The child then repeats the tracing, internalizing the sound-shape connection. This work naturally progresses to blending sounds to build words, leveraging the cursive design that visually and physically "pulls" letters together.

Ideal Setting
An essential material for the Montessori primary (3-6) language area, and equally valuable for homeschoolers seeking a structured, effective approach to literacy. It is typically introduced after sound games and before the Moveable Alphabet, serving as the critical link between spoken and written language.
